Isaiah Joe’s Journey: From Philly to OKC

Selected in the 2020 NBA Draft by the Philadelphia 76ers, Isaiah Joe showed glimpses of his shooting talent early in his career. However, limited playing time and roster turnover eventually led to his release. For many players, such a setback can be difficult to overcome, but Joe embraced the opportunity for a fresh start.

After joining the Oklahoma City Thunder, he settled into his role, providing outside shooting and valuable minutes off the bench. His ability to move without the ball and hit shots in rhythm has made him a perfect fit within OKC’s system. The Thunder have relied on Joe to space the floor and offer instant offense in key playoff moments.

A Perfect Night in the Playoffs

Isaiah Joe’s impact on the Thunder is best captured by his recent playoff performance against the Denver Nuggets. Coming off the bench, Joe went 5-for-5 from the field, including a flawless 4-for-4 from beyond the arc, totaling 14 points. His efficient shooting helped Oklahoma City tie the series and sent a message to the rest of the league. Read more about Joe’s breakout game in this detailed recap from Yahoo Sports.

The Thunder collectively set an NBA playoff record for points in a half during this matchup. Joe’s sharpshooting from distance played a vital role in the 149-106 victory. For more about the Thunder’s historic night and broader context, check out ESPN’s coverage of the Game 2 victory.
